After Kansas invalidated the driver's licenses of roughly 1,700 transgender residents with no grace period under SB 244, Lyft posted on social media offering 50% off rides (up to $10) using code TRANSJOY, valid through March 9. A spokesperson said the company's mission is 'to serve and connect... everyone, no matter who they are or where they come from.' The gesture drew praise from LGBTQ+ advocates, though Lyft did not address what support it would offer transgender drivers in Kansas who are also affected by the law.
